1. YYC Food & Drink Experience: A Culinary Celebration

March 14-30th

Kicking things off with a bang, we have a massive 2 week event that food lovers won’t want to miss. The YYC Food & Drink Experience 2025 is taking over the city from March 14 to 30, offering 17 days of prix fixe dining and exclusive culinary events across nearly 100 restaurants. From high-end dining to hidden local gems, this is your chance to indulge in a variety of flavors that showcase the very best of Calgary’s food scene, and let’s not forget the exclusive wine and cocktail pairings, because what’s a great meal without the perfect drink to match?

2. Legendary Rock Hits the Saddledome: Heart Live in Concert

March 20th

Calgary, get ready for a trip back to the ‘70s and 80’s as one of rock’s most iconic bands takes the stage! With killer hits like “Magic Man” and “Barracuda”, Heart is bringing their electrifying performance to the Saddledome this week. Whether you’ve been a fan for decades or are just discovering their legendary sound, this show promises to be a night of powerful vocals, iconic riffs, and pure rock and roll energy.

3. Spring Wine & Cheese Night at Willow Park

March 19th

Keeping with the theme of food (because let’s be real, it’s the best theme), Willow Park Wines & Spirits is hosting a Spring Wine & Cheese Night that will have you toasting to the arrival of sunnier days. This event is all about celebrating spring flavors, with hand-selected cheeses expertly paired with a variety of wines, from crisp and refreshing whites to bold reds. Whether you’re a seasoned connoisseur or just love a good charcuterie board, this is the perfect way to wine down your week.

4. Local Music Takes the Spotlight: Neutral Ground’s Album Release Shows

March 20th

Looking for live music but want something more intimate than a stadium concert? Neutral Ground has you covered! In a fresh new initiative, they’re teaming up with a different local artist every month to host their dream album release show. This is a golden opportunity to experience Calgary’s thriving music scene up close, support homegrown talent, and maybe even discover your new favorite artist.

5. Travel Back in Time: The Pyramids of Giza VR Experience

Everyday!

Time to switch things up with something a little more techy. The Pyramids of Giza have arrived in Calgary, well, sort of. Head down to Chinook Centre and immerse yourself in an awe-inspiring Virtual Reality journey to ancient Egypt. Explore the depths of the legendary pyramids, decipher hieroglyphs, and step into the reign of King Khufu like never before. It’s a historical adventure brought to life with cutting-edge technology, making it a must-visit for history buffs and tech lovers alike.
